Choose the true statements about orthologs and paralogs.
_____ Orthologs are likely to have the same function.
_____ Both orthologs and paralogs result from gene duplication.
_____ The sequence of an ortholog is more likely to be conserved than the sequence of a paraloge.
_____ Paralogs are more likely to be pseudogenes than are orthologs.
_____ Paralogs often evolve new functions.
__X__ Orthologs are likely to have the same function.
_____ Both orthologs and paralogs result from gene duplication.
__X__ The sequence of an ortholog is more likely to be conserved than the sequence of a paraloge.
__X__ Paralogs are more likely to be pseudogenes than are orthologs.
__X__ Paralogs often evolve new functions.
